The Head of accounting Hungary leads all regional accounting, reporting, and financial control activities. The role ensures accurate financials, strong compliance, and high‑quality business support while managing and developing local accounting team.
Job Responsibility:
Lead the accounting department, and if needed, participate in accounting activities to meet deadlines
Oversee timely monthly closing, group reporting, and statutory financial statements
Coordinate audits and manage all tax filings with external advisers
Lead budgeting, forecasting, business planning, and financial analysis
Monitor cash flow, working capital, and overall business performance
support corrective actions with operational leaders
Review Capex proposals, track spending, and approve investments within authority
Manage intra‑group reconciliations, stock valuation, treasury operations, and factoring transactions
Maintain strong relationships with auditors, tax advisers, banks, and authorities
Ensure robust internal controls and contribute to continuous process improvement
Manage and develop regional finance teams
Oversee transfer pricing documentation and compliance
Requirements:
Deg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related field
A professional certification (ACCA, CPA, CMA, or local equivalent) is a strong asset
5+ years of experience in accounting, ideally in an international or multi‑entity environment
Strong knowledge of IFRS and HUGAAP, plus experience with audits and tax compliance
Proven capability in budgeting, forecasting, financial analysis, and month‑end closing
Experience with treasury, cash flow forecasting, factoring, and intra‑group transactions
Familiarity with transfer pricing and cross‑border financial processes
Strong leadership skills with experience managing and developing finance teams
Excellent communication skills and ability to work with auditors, tax advisers, banks, and authorities
Proficiency with ERP systems and advanced Excel
Fluency in English and Hungarian
